> Also, is HDCD 5.1 or stereo?  It turns out I've got an HDCD that I
> didn't know about (the Independence Day soundtrack), but when played
> through my DVD player it sounds like a "regular" CD.  My DVD player
> supports SACD but maybe not HDCD (there's no mention of that particular
> format in the manual)... certainly no special lights come on.

Stereo.  It's a conventional CD with extra bits.

You need a processor that specifically supports HDCD.  Typically any
playback device that outputs a digital signal, including the
Squeezebox, can pass HDCD, but there needs to be a decoder in the
processor.

As to whether it makes a difference, it can be hard to notice.
